Bitcoin Transaction Fees: Understanding the Costs and Trends

Bitcoin transaction fees play a crucial role in the functioning of the Bitcoin network. These fees, paid by users to have their transactions included in blocks by miners, can vary significantly based on a number of factors. In this article, we'll explore how these fees are calculated, what influences them, and how they've changed over time.

What Are Bitcoin Transaction Fees?

Bitcoin transaction fees are the costs associated with processing transactions on the Bitcoin blockchain. Every time a transaction is made, it needs to be verified and added to the blockchain by miners. These miners use computational power to solve complex mathematical problems, and in return, they are rewarded with newly minted bitcoins and transaction fees.

The fees serve two main purposes:

  1. Incentivizing Miners: Miners need to be compensated for their work, especially as the block reward decreases over time due to Bitcoin's halving events.
  2. Prioritizing Transactions: Since the block size of Bitcoin is limited (currently 1 MB), not all transactions can be included in the next block. Users who want their transactions to be processed quickly often pay higher fees to prioritize their transaction over others.

How Are Bitcoin Transaction Fees Calculated?

Bitcoin transaction fees are not fixed and can vary greatly depending on network conditions. They are usually measured in "satoshis per byte" (sat/byte), where a satoshi is the smallest unit of Bitcoin, equivalent to 0.00000001 BTC.

The fee is calculated based on:

  • Transaction Size: The size of the transaction in bytes. Larger transactions, often with more inputs and outputs, require more data to be included in the blockchain, thus increasing the fee.
  • Network Demand: When many transactions are waiting to be processed (high network congestion), fees tend to rise as users compete to have their transactions included in the next block.
  • User Preference: Users can choose the fee they are willing to pay. Higher fees result in faster transaction confirmation times, while lower fees may lead to delays.

Historical Trends in Bitcoin Transaction Fees

Bitcoin transaction fees have seen significant fluctuations since Bitcoin's inception. Initially, when the network was not widely used, fees were minimal, often just a few cents. However, as Bitcoin gained popularity, especially during bull runs, fees spiked dramatically.

Key Events Impacting Fees:

  • December 2017: During the massive bull run, fees reached an all-time high, with average transaction costs exceeding $50.
  • 2020-2021: Another bull market saw fees rise again, though not to the same extent as in 2017, peaking around $30.
  • Implementation of SegWit: The introduction of Segregated Witness (SegWit) in 2017 helped reduce transaction size and thus fees for users who adopted the technology.

Fee Reduction Initiatives:

  • Lightning Network: A second-layer solution that allows for off-chain transactions, reducing the load on the main Bitcoin network and thus lowering fees.
  • Batching Transactions: Some exchanges and services have implemented transaction batching, combining multiple transactions into one, effectively reducing the fee per transaction.

Current State of Bitcoin Transaction Fees

As of 2024, Bitcoin transaction fees remain a topic of concern and interest within the community. While the average fees have decreased from their 2017 highs, they still fluctuate based on market conditions and network congestion.

Factors Influencing Current Fees:

  • Adoption of Second-Layer Solutions: The Lightning Network and other second-layer technologies have significantly reduced on-chain transactions, helping to keep fees lower.
  • Increased Awareness: Users are more educated about how to optimize their fees, choosing optimal times to transact when the network is less congested.

Future Outlook for Bitcoin Transaction Fees

Looking ahead, the future of Bitcoin transaction fees will likely depend on several factors:

  • Increased Block Size: While controversial, increasing the block size could allow more transactions per block, reducing congestion and fees.
  • Widespread Adoption of SegWit and Taproot: As more users and services adopt these technologies, transaction sizes could decrease, leading to lower fees.
  • Enhanced Off-Chain Solutions: Continued development and adoption of off-chain solutions like the Lightning Network could further alleviate on-chain congestion.

Conclusion

Bitcoin transaction fees are a dynamic aspect of the cryptocurrency's ecosystem. Understanding how they work and what influences them can help users make more informed decisions when transacting with Bitcoin. As the network evolves, fees will continue to play a critical role in the security and efficiency of Bitcoin transactions.

Tables and Charts:

YearAverage Fee (USD)Key Event
2010< $0.01Bitcoin early years, minimal usage
2013$0.10First major price surge
2017$55.00Peak during December 2017 bull run
2020$6.00Pre-bull run adjustment
2021$30.00Bull market peaks
2024VariesIncreased Lightning Network adoption

Graph 1: Historical Bitcoin Transaction Fees (2010-2024) (Graph showing the fluctuation in fees over time, with notable peaks during bull runs)

Graph 2: Impact of SegWit and Lightning Network on Fees (Graph illustrating the correlation between the adoption of these technologies and fee reduction)

Top Comments
    No Comments Yet
Comments

0